What's different about HVAC in Mobile
Mobile sits on the Gulf, and salt-laden air corrodes outdoor metal, fasteners, condenser coils, and shingles far faster than inland. Ask any contractor working on your home's exterior about corrosion-resistant materials and a realistic re-service interval — it's the difference between a job that lasts a few years here and one that lasts well over a decade.
What to look for in an HVAC company
A trustworthy HVAC company diagnoses before it sells. Be wary of anyone who pushes a full system replacement before testing whether a repair will do. Ask whether technicians are certified, confirm the business is licensed and insured in Alabama, and make sure any quote spells out equipment model, size, and labor separately.
Proper sizing matters as much as the brand — an oversized unit short-cycles and wastes energy. Look for companies that perform a load calculation rather than guessing, offer maintenance plans, and back installs with a labor warranty on top of the manufacturer’s parts coverage.
Frequently asked questions
How much does HVAC repair cost in Mobile?
Most companies charge a diagnostic fee for the visit, then quote the repair separately. A small part like a capacitor or thermostat costs far less than a full system replacement, which is a major investment — so get itemized quotes from more than one company before deciding.
How often should I service my system?
Most manufacturers recommend a tune-up twice a year — heating in the fall, cooling in the spring. Regular maintenance keeps efficiency up, catches small problems early, and is often required to keep your warranty valid.
Repair or replace — how do I decide?
As a rule of thumb, if a unit is more than 10–15 years old and the repair costs a large share of a replacement, replacing usually pays off in lower energy bills. A reputable company will walk you through both options honestly.
